A group of five close friends decided to spread the festive joy and warmth to around 20 homeless people sleeping in the streets of Singapore by giving them Christmas presents. The Christmas presents include essential items such as, sleeping bags, rain coats, dry foodstuff, and other daily necessities.

The group of friends consisting of Mr Goh Jia He, a 58-year old volunteer who works as a business consultant, and his four good friends went round the streets of Lavender on Saturday (21st Dec) at around 11pm and gave out Christmas presents to around 20 homeless people who were in the vicinity.

According to Mr Goh, they have been preparing Christmas presents for them for the past three years. He revealed that the total cost of the presents this year came up to be over $200, which was paid out of their own pockets.

Mr Goh added that these homeless people have no one to depend on and feel no love. He and his good friends hope that they will be able to at least let these homeless people feel loved and cared for during the festive season.

Apart from giving out Christmas presents, Mr Goh and friends also help care for the homeless on a long-term basis. Every month, they will also purchase daily necessities to distribute to them.

Nevermind that Mr Goh and friends only finished giving out presents at 1am, as he hopes that he can continue to bring joy to the homeless on every occasion possible.
